[ ] Verify the Larchmont read-replica lag alarm thresholds before cutover. Confirm the alarm fires at 30 seconds of sustained lag and clears only after two consecutive healthy polls, not one — the previous release flapped badly under burst writes. Check that the staging replica set in the Ferndale cluster was used for validation, and that the alarm config hash matches the deployed artifact identified by the token below.

session token of kahog-bahif = htk9_f63daec35

**CI note — Fernwick docs pipeline**

If markdown previews render blank, the Tilecrest renderer cache is stale. Purge the cache stage, re-run only the render job, and diff output against the golden snapshots in the pipeline artifacts. Don't retry the full matrix; it masks the failure. When the render job passes, paste its trace token below for the handoff log.

build token for tajeg-bajep: htk14_409ba9df6b8acb

**Q: Where did the mail room go?**

A: It moved! As of this month, the Ostler House mail room lives on the ground floor next to the bike store, not up on 2 anymore. New starters: your packages get logged there by midday. The door stays locked outside staffed hours, so use the entry code below.

door code, hahop-bawif: bdg-B-76

## Tailing prod logs with `lgx`

Use `lgx` from any bastion in the Harkwell cluster. Default window is 15m; extend with `--since`.

1. `lgx tail --svc orderflow --env prod`
2. Filter noise: add `--level warn` or `--grep` with a pattern.
3. If output stalls, check the shard router first — restarting the tailer rarely helps.
4. For replay, use `lgx replay` with the incident window. Keep windows under 2h.

When escalating to the platform team, include the trace token printed below.

build token for kahap-kagef: htk21_72c3f5c849032e1954b31

Deep-link routing onboarding — weekly eng sync. All Lumabird app links resolve through the RouteForge layer before hitting screens. New hires: register your route in the manifest, add a fallback, test cold-start and warm-start paths separately. Do not hardcode screen names; use the alias table. Broken links fall back to Home with a toast — if you see that in QA, your manifest entry is wrong. Staging routes need the Vexley signing profile, which lives in the team vault. To unlock the vault during recovery, enter the passphrase below.

vault phrase of fahip-bagag = drudor-ulays-zoreth-fenir-rusiel-jorir-ulair-joreth-ulavan-ralael